A nephrologist is a physician who is specially trained to diagnose and treat conditions affecting the kidneys, or renal system.
The kidneys are responsible for cleaning the blood and keeping them chemically balanced. A patient may be suffering from decreased kidney function, or kidney failure if the following symptoms are present:
- Blood or protein present in urine
- High blood pressure (hypertension)
- Kidney stones
- Electrolyte disorder
- Fluid retention
A nephrologist will determine through urine analysis, blood test, X-ray, sonogram, or kidney biopsy how well the kidneys are functioning and will then prescribe a special diet and exercise program, medication or dialysis - a process by which a machine filters the blood when the kidney is no longer capable of doing so.
